My name is Pavle Gavrilović, and I’m a composer, songwriter, and multi-instrumentalist from Belgrade, Serbia.
After years of dedication, I’ve been admitted to the Doctor of Musical Arts (DMA) program in Composition at the Jacobs School of Music, Indiana University - one of the most prestigious music schools in the world.
This is a once-in-a-lifetime opportunity to grow as a composer and educator. The DMA is not just a degree - it’s a path to a future I’ve dreamed of for years. But I’m facing serious financial problems.
Despite being awarded a Graduate Tuition Award of $22,339 from IU, the total tuition cost for an international student is over $45,000. That means I need to raise approximately $23,000 to cover the remaining tuition and mandatory fees.
Unlike U.S. citizens, I am not eligible for federal loans or need-based aid. And coming from Serbia, where the average salary is less than $1,000/month, my family simply cannot bridge this gap.
